Here are five game-changers (at least, IMHO) that'll save you time and hassle:

1. Problem: Too much paperwork piling up everywhere

Solution: Scan documents to PDF without extra apps

Tired of downloading expensive scanner apps or hunting for your bulky scanner? Your iPhone has a built-in scanner - who knew?! In the "Files" app, tap the three dots in the top-right corner and select "Scan Documents." Now you can quickly digitise receipts, forms, and paperwork without the clutter.

2. Problem: Kids accidentally sending messages or calling random people from your phone

Solution: Lock specific apps with Face ID

If you've ever handed your phone to a child only to find they've sent a bizarre SMS to a client you haven't spoken to in years (obvs. not speaking from personal experience), this one's for you. Long-press on any app and select "Require Face ID" to protect it. Perfect for keeping little fingers away from your work apps, banking, or anything else you want to keep private.

3. Problem: Too many steps to do simple tasks

Solution: Back Tap shortcuts

Constantly opening the same apps or performing the same actions? Set up Back Tap to create instant shortcuts by simply tapping the back of your iPhone.

Go to Settings → Accessibility → Touch → Back Tap and assign actions to double or triple taps. I've set mine to take screenshots with a double-tap and open my calendar with a triple-tap – saves me multiple screen taps every time.

4. Problem: Awkwardly spelling out long Wi-Fi passwords to guests

Solution: One-tap Wi-Fi password sharing

No more shouting complicated passwords across the room. When someone needs your Wi-Fi, have them select your network in their Settings. A popup will appear on your iPhone asking if you want to share the password. One tap, and they're connected – no spelling required.

5. Problem: Constant notification distractions

Solution: Scheduled Notification Summary

Feeling overwhelmed by an endless stream of notifications? Set up a Notification Summary to batch less important alerts into scheduled digests.

Go to Settings → Notifications → Scheduled Summary and customise delivery times. Now you'll only be interrupted by what's truly urgent, while everything else waits for your designated review times.
